Australian Age Nationals (Swimming)

The Merlions had two representatives compete over the April holidays at the prestigious Australian Age Nationals on the Gold Coast. This is the highest level of age group competition in the world with many future World Champions and Olympians progressing from this very same competition.

Nathalie R and Eloise L together competed across 8 events during the 7 day competition. Eloise placed 14th overall in the 14yrs 50m Breaststroke timed final, and Nathalie swam a personal best in the B-Final of the 15yrs 50m Freestyle overall, whilst also placing in the top 25 in the 100-200-400m Free and 50 Fly events.

Well done to both girls and their families for displaying an extremely high level of commitment to their craft in order to perform their best at this competition and widen their experiences on offer through swimming

UWCSEA Phoenix Invitational 2024

This past weekend we had another successful gymnastics competition and results at UWCSEA Dover Campus. We had a few last-minute dropouts due to injuries and scheduling clashes but nonetheless our remaining athletes had a great weekend and left with a lot of hardware around their neck!

Quick summary of our results:

47 top 3 individual medals

3 top 3 team awards

A special mention:

Saskia H (Y9) Level 7 who was crowned Level 7 champion and had 3 gold and 1 silver medal.

Erin S (Y7) All-Around Level 6 Champion.

Sebastian R (Y4) All-Around Level 2 Champion and medalled on all 6 apparatus.
